Features:
  • The THX Achromatic Audio Amplifier (THX AAA) ensures the ultimate headphone audio experience by delivering fidelity audio with low levels of noise, distortion, and power consumption.
  • The amplifier features three different gain settings for optimal compatibility with all headphones. The lowest gain setting is the most appropriate for sensitive IEMs
  • Balanced and single-ended inputs: The amplifier features an XLR balanced input, plus 1/4in and 3.5mm single ended inputs to eliminate the need for adapters
  • High grade CNC-milled aluminum with black anodized finish chassis material

Ha! Well kind of. If you have expensive fancy headphones, they actually require more power to sound good. That's not necessarily louder.

Kind of like v2 on a motorcycle is enough power to make it go fast, but in a truck you need a V8 to get similar performance. Similar idea.

Unless your headphones are upwards of $600 you probably are ok with whatever setup you have. The whole DAC/AMP world is the next level of audiophilia.

I disagree. There are headphones that are not electrically efficient starting around 200ish (the Sennheiser hd 600 series for example are about 300ohm and require lots of power to sound good). They kind of suck if you plug them straight into a computer or phone or whatever.
